WebStep 5. Pull the needle all the way through the fabric, drawing the thread with it and pulling it taught, but not so tight that the fabric puckers. Continue drawing the needle through the fabric in this "whip stitch", keeping the stitches close together to keep them as small and invisible as possible until the hole is entirely closed.
